In Minnesota, a significant surge of federal immigration enforcement officers came to an end following weeks of tension and protests. The operation, under the direction of White House border czar Tom Homan, aimed to target migrants without legal status as part of the Trump administration's deportation policy. The presence of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) and Border Patrol agents in the state led to widespread unrest, culminating in deadly clashes that resulted in the deaths of two U.S. citizens in Minneapolis. The situation garnered national attention, prompting bipartisan scrutiny of immigration enforcement tactics. Governor Tim Walz remarked that the federal crackdown had been catastrophic for communities and businesses, emphasizing the need for a comeback and support for immigrant residents as the operation concluded. Homan claimed the operation had been successful, stating that approximately 4,000 arrests were made, though details regarding the criminal backgrounds of those arrested were not provided. Claims from federal officials indicated a decrease in sanctuary for criminals. The narrative surrounding the Minnesota operation shifted dramatically after the killings of Good and Pretti during confrontations with federal agents. In response to the escalating violence and public outcry, President Donald Trump replaced Border Patrol Commander Greg Bovino with Homan to regain control over the situation. The protests against ICE escalated on a national scale, reflecting growing outrage over the enforcement methods and the lives lost. As a result of the unrest and risks to public safety, Homan noted that a reduced presence would remain to ensure stability while transitioning governance back to local field offices. Despite claims of success, criticism regarding the implementation of such enforcement strategies lingered. The combination of community resistance and the tragic outcome of the enforcement surge indicates a complex relationship between federal immigration policy and local safety concerns.
